Red Bull Racing is an Austrian motorsport team that has been competing in Formula 1 since 2005. It was founded by Dietrich Mateschitz in 2004 when he acquired all the shares from the Jaguar F1 Racing team and rebranded it as Red Bull Racing. For the 2025 season, the team is competing as Oracle Red Bull F1 Racing. The team debuted in 2005 at the Australian Grand Prix under new team principal Christian Horner. He has been with the team since 2005.

Red Bull Racing had raced with 12 different drivers since its debut in 2005, and out of them, only two had won the driver’s championship titles with the team. Drivers like Sebastian Vettel and Max Verstappen won the championship titles multiple times. The team also won six constructors' championship titles consecutively from 2010 to 2013 and 2022-2023.

Red Bull Racing F1 Drivers Championship Wins

Red Bull Racing F1 team has won eight drivers' championships as of March 2025. Since its debut in 2005, Red Bull Racing has been upgrading through the years, and after five years of innovation and development, the team got its first championship success with Sebastian Vettel in 2010. He was the youngest F1 driver to be crowned with the Formula 1 world championship drivers' title.

After an eight-year hiatus, Max Verstappen won his first championship title with 11 races in 2021. The dominance of the Red Bull F1 team was reflected again in 2022 as Verstappen secured 15 wins, making him the world championship winner in a second row. Given below is the list of specific years of Red Bull F1 Championship winners.

YearsDriversRacesWins
2010Sebastian Vettel195
2011Sebastian Vettel1911
2012Sebastian Vettel205
2013Sebastian Vettel1913
2021Max Verstappen2210
2022Max Verstappen2215
2023Max Verstappen2219
2024Max Verstappen249
